3D mesh hernia surgery refers to a hernia repair procedure in which a three-dimensional (3D) mesh is utilized to reinforce the weakened abdominal wall or hernia defect. The mesh is made of a biocompatible material that provides support to the surrounding tissues and helps prevent the recurrence of the hernia. Unlike traditional flat mesh, which may not conform optimally to the patient’s anatomy, 3D mesh is designed to better adapt to the contours of the abdominal wall, enhancing its effectiveness in hernia repair. This technique is commonly used in laparoscopic hernia repair procedures, offering improved outcomes and reduced risk of complications.
- Types: 3D mesh hernia surgery refers to the use of three-dimensional mesh implants to reinforce the abdominal wall during hernia repair. Types of hernias that may be treated with 3D mesh surgery include inguinal hernias, umbilical hernias, ventral hernias, and incisional hernias.
- Treatment: During 3D mesh hernia surgery, the mesh implant is placed over the hernia defect to provide support and prevent recurrence. The three-dimensional structure of the mesh allows for better adaptation to the patient’s anatomy and improved outcomes compared to traditional flat mesh implants.
